The difference between PHP functions and JavaScript functions
PHP and JavaScript are both popular programming languages, and they both have the concept of functions . However, there are some key differences between PHP functions and JavaScript functions.
1. Context
- PHP functions are executed on the server side, while JavaScript functions are executed on the client browser.
- JavaScript functions have direct access to the DOM (Document Object Model), while PHP functions do not.
2. Syntax
- PHP functions are declared using the
function
keyword, followed by the function name and parameter list. - JavaScript functions are declared using the
function
keyword, followed by the function name, parameter list, and function body.
3. Types
- PHP functions support strict data types such as integers, strings, and arrays.
- JavaScript functions support loose data types, and data types may be automatically converted during execution.
4. Visibility
- PHP functions can be global or private.
- JavaScript functions can only be accessed within the scope in which they are declared.
5. Calling
- PHP functions are called from scripts or can be passed to the server via HTML forms or URL parameters.
- JavaScript functions can be called through event handlers or directly in scripts.
Practical case
Consider the following example:
PHP function:
<?php function getFullName($firstName, $lastName) { return $firstName . " " . $lastName; }
JavaScript function:
function getFullName(firstName, lastName) { return firstName + " " + lastName; }
In PHP, we can call the function like this:
echo getFullName('John', 'Doe'); // 输出:John Doe
In JavaScript, we can call the function like this:
console.log(getFullName('John', 'Doe')); // 输出:John Doe
Conclusion
PHP functions and JavaScript functions are designed to be used in different contexts and have different characteristics. Understanding these differences is critical to writing effective code.

In PHP8, match expressions are a new control structure that returns different results based on the value of the expression. 1) It is similar to a switch statement, but returns a value instead of an execution statement block. 2) The match expression is strictly compared (===), which improves security. 3) It avoids possible break omissions in switch statements and enhances the simplicity and readability of the code.
